The Role Of Emerging Markets In Global Investment Strategies Focused On Environmental Sustainability

In recent years, the focus on environmental sustainability has become a key consideration for global investment strategies. As the world grapples with the effects of climate change and the need to transition to a more sustainable way of living, emerging markets have increasingly become a focal point for investors looking to make an impact. Emerging markets, which are defined as economies that are in the process of rapid industrialization and growth, present unique opportunities and challenges for investors seeking to incorporate environmental sustainability into their investment strategies. On one hand, these markets often lack the infrastructure and regulations necessary to support sustainable practices. On the other hand, they also offer the potential for high returns and the opportunity to shape the future of sustainable development on a global scale. One of the key roles that emerging markets play in global investment strategies focused on environmental sustainability is in the adoption of renewable energy technologies. Many emerging markets are in the process of transitioning away from fossil fuels and towards cleaner sources of energy, such as solar and wind power. By investing in renewable energy projects in these markets, investors can not only help reduce carbon emissions but also drive economic growth and create new opportunities for local communities. Another important role that emerging markets play in global investment strategies focused on environmental sustainability is in the conservation of natural resources. Many emerging markets are home to vast biodiversity hotspots and critical ecosystems that are under threat from deforestation, pollution, and other unsustainable practices. By investing in sustainable agriculture, forestry, and conservation projects in these markets, investors can help protect these valuable resources and promote long term environmental stewardship. Furthermore, emerging markets also offer opportunities for investors to engage in impact investing, which focuses on generating positive social and environmental outcomes alongside financial returns. By investing in companies and projects that are committed to environmental sustainability and social responsibility, investors can not only drive positive change but also generate competitive returns in the process. In conclusion, emerging markets play a crucial role in global investment strategies focused on environmental sustainability. By investing in renewable energy, natural resource conservation, and impact initiatives in these markets, investors can help drive positive change and shape a more sustainable future for all. As the world continues to grapple with the challenges of climate change, the importance of incorporating environmental considerations into investment strategies will only continue to grow.
